![]() This isn’t a favorable turn of events for anyone infected. In other words, the offending add-on gets sufficient privileges to monitor the victim’s Internet activity. It can read and change the browsing history as well as all data on visited websites, not to mention that it is allowed to manage downloads, extensions and the like. How does the program know what sponsored information to serve? The answer becomes clear once you take a look at the permissions that EasyPDFCombine gets on the host system. Meaningful entries are going to be mingled with targeted ads. A search by any keyword or key phrase entered there will spawn yet another tab with results by the MyWay or Ask online service. The toolbar in question is persistent in that the infected person will be unable to hide or uninstall it altogether. A few of these features are accessible via large icons at the bottom as well. It is located in the top part of the page and includes the following items: a search field, the EasyPDFCombine button, Share Files, Convert Files, Language Tools, Weather forecast, Facebook, and a button to listen to the radio. The virus also adds a toolbar to the infected web browser. EasyPDFCombine New Tab hijacker in action The unwanted page doesn’t display the URL, but when a search is run via the appropriate box it will return or. Every time a victim opens a new tab or launches their browser, they will end up on a wrong site instead of the preferred one for a particular setting. In the upshot, though, the utility blatantly hijacks the web browser it’s running on. This type of functionality is certainly in demand with users, so no wonder some will fall for this catch and give this product a shot. ![]() Also referred to as Easy PDF Combine, this tool may appear useful because it purportedly allows people to merge several PDF documents into one. While trying to engage as many people as possible with their service, the authors of the EasyPDFCombine application leverage questionable distribution techniques and a very controversial monetization methodology. Some unscrupulous software developers prefer easy profit over ethical marketing work. Learn how to remove the app called EasyPDFCombine, which hijacks a browser and redirects web traffic while claiming to deliver a PDF files merging feature.
